Introduction to Aon UI
Aon UI is a comprehensive design system that offers a wide range of UI components, including buttons, forms, navigation, and more. These components are designed to be flexible, customizable, and accessible, making it easier for developers to build interfaces that meet the needs of diverse users. One of the primary benefits of Aon UI is its ability to streamline the design and development process, reducing the time and effort required to create consistent and high-quality interfaces. By leveraging Aon UI, developers can focus on building the core functionality of their applications, rather than spending time designing and testing individual UI components.

Timing Matters: When to Use Aon UI
The timing of Aon UI implementation can significantly impact the project’s outcome. Introducing Aon UI too early in the development process can lead to unnecessary complexity and overhead, while introducing it too late can result in a disjointed and inconsistent interface. The ideal time to introduce Aon UI is during the design and prototyping phase, when the project’s requirements and scope are still being defined. This allows developers to take advantage of Aon UI’s pre-built components and guidelines, streamlining the design and development process.
